Setting the Stage: Why Push Notifications Matter for Cybersecurity Analytics Platforms

For mid-level marketers working in growth-stage cybersecurity analytics companies, push notifications are more than just reminders—they’re tools to boost user engagement and reduce churn. Unlike generic apps, your platform users often juggle threat alerts, compliance dashboards, and performance reports, so nailing timing and content is critical.

A 2024 Forrester report found that targeted push notifications can increase user retention by 28% in SaaS environments, but cybersecurity products add complexity because notifications often need to balance urgency with avoiding alert fatigue. So, before you send your first push, there are groundwork and choices to consider.


1. Understand Your User Segments Before You Send

It’s tempting to blast every new release or feature update to your entire user base—especially with rapid scaling. But your platform users vary widely: SOC analysts, compliance officers, CISO teams, and even external auditors. Each has different priorities and notification tolerance.

Practical step: Use your analytics data to segment users based on role, feature usage, and alert history.

  • SOC analysts might need instant push notifications for critical threat detections.
  • Compliance officers prefer scheduled updates on audit readiness.
  • Executives may want weekly summary pushes highlighting overall security posture.

Gotcha: Don’t rely solely on role-based segmentation; overlay behavioral data. For example, users who frequently dismiss notifications might respond better to fewer, more targeted pushes.


2. Choose the Right Push Notification Type: Transactional vs. Promotional

Pushes fall into two categories:

  • Transactional: Alerts triggered by specific events (e.g., a new zero-day vulnerability detected).
  • Promotional: Campaign-driven messages (e.g., webinar invitations or product feature announcements).

Both types have their place but require different handling.

Implementation note: Transactional pushes should be immediate and relevant, ideally integrated with your backend monitoring tools or SIEM system for real-time triggers. Promotional pushes need scheduling tools and A/B testing.

Limitation: Overusing promotional pushes can reduce user trust in notifications overall. One analytics team saw CTR drop from 12% to 4% after increasing promotional notifications frequency.


3. Implement Multi-Channel Notification Coordination

Cybersecurity professionals receive alerts through various means: email, SMS, in-app messages, and push notifications. Overlapping or contradictory messages can confuse users.

Step: Build a notification management logic layer that coordinates across channels. This can prevent sending the same alert twice in a short period.

  • Rule example: If a critical alert triggers a push, suppress email notification for 10 minutes.
  • Use user preferences to respect notification channel choices.

Edge case: Some users may disable push but want SMS alerts for critical issues. Your system should handle granular opt-ins.


4. Prioritize Security and Privacy Compliance

Push notifications in cybersecurity platforms carry sensitive data and must align with GDPR, CCPA, and industry-specific regulations.

How: Avoid including sensitive details in notification messages directly. Instead, use the push to prompt users to open the secure app for full information.

Additional step: Implement encryption for push payloads where supported. Firebase Cloud Messaging (FCM) and Apple Push Notification Service (APNs) offer security features, but integration must be correct.

Gotcha: Misconfigured push certificates can cause delayed or failed delivery, especially on Apple devices. Renew certificates proactively.


5. Start Small with a Pilot User Group

Before scaling your push notification program, test with a subset of users.

Process:

  • Select pilot users from key segments.
  • Define clear metrics (e.g., engagement rate, feature adoption).
  • Collect qualitative feedback using tools like Zigpoll or Typeform within the app to ask “Are these notifications helpful?”

Benefit: Early feedback can highlight over-notification or confusing messaging.

Caveat: Pilot groups can skew results if chosen improperly. Include a mix of heavy and light users.

6. Automate Notification Delivery with Rules Engines

Manual sending doesn’t scale as your user base grows rapidly. Use rules engines or marketing automation platforms capable of integrating with your analytics backend.

Example: If a user’s threat score spikes above a threshold, trigger an immediate push advising them to review specific incident reports.

Implementation tip: Ensure automation rules can be updated without developer intervention to adapt quickly to evolving threats or compliance requirements.

Weakness: Complex rules can create unintended loops or redundant sends. Test thoroughly with edge cases such as overlapping triggers.


7. Craft Actionable and Concise Notification Content

Your audience is bombarded with alerts daily. Notifications must cut through noise.

Guidelines:

  • Use clear, jargon-free language relevant to cybersecurity but accessible.
  • Include actionable insights or recommended next steps.
  • Leverage dynamic placeholders to personalize content, e.g., threat type, affected asset.

Example:
Poor: “Alert triggered.”
Better: “New ransomware detected on server XYZ. Review immediately.”

Gotcha: Too much info can overwhelm; push limit is ~200 characters. Use link-to-app for details.


8. Measure Impact and Iterate Quickly

Basic metrics like open rates and click-through rates give you a starting point, but deeper analysis improves outcomes.

Step: Combine notification data with platform usage analytics. For instance:

  • How many recipients act on a push by logging into the dashboard?
  • Does the notification reduce time to incident resolution?

Tools: Use your analytics platform plus survey feedback (Zigpoll, Qualtrics) to capture subjective satisfaction.

Limitation: It can be tricky to isolate the notification’s effect from other marketing efforts; incremental lift tests or holdout groups help here.


9. Manage Frequency to Avoid Alert Fatigue

Cybersecurity professionals are particularly sensitive to alert overload. Over-sending can cause users to disable notifications altogether.

Practical approach: Set thresholds per user and per segment.

  • Limit pushes to no more than 3 per day per user.
  • Combine multiple minor alerts into a digest for low-priority users.

Example: One security analytics vendor reduced notification opt-outs by 40% after switching to daily digests vs. real-time minor alerts.


10. Choose the Right Push Technology Stack

Your choice will influence scalability, security, and ease of customization.

Solution Pros Cons Recommended For
Firebase Cloud Messaging (FCM) Free, easy integration, supports Android and iOS Limited customization, dependency on Google services Small teams, quick MVPs
OneSignal Rich segmentation, A/B testing, multi-channel Pricing scales with users, can be complex initially Teams focusing on marketing campaigns
Braze Advanced automation, user journey orchestration Costly, steep learning curve Larger teams with dedicated resources
Custom In-House System Full control, tailored to cybersecurity context Requires dev resources, maintenance overhead Companies with unique compliance or latency needs

When to Use Which Strategy

  • If your team is still validating product-market fit, start with FCM for transactional pushes and basic segmentation.
  • Once you have steady users and want to reduce churn, integrate OneSignal or Braze to run promotional campaigns and A/B tests.
  • If you operate in highly regulated markets or need strict control over data flows, consider building a custom push system integrated tightly with your analytics platform.

Final Thoughts on Early Wins

Push notification strategies are iterative, not one-and-done. Early wins come from smart segmentation and balancing urgency with frequency. By starting small, respecting privacy boundaries, and measuring impact, marketing teams in cybersecurity analytics can turn push notifications from background noise into meaningful touchpoints that complement their broader user engagement efforts.

Remember: every notification is a chance to build trust or cause fatigue. Treat it accordingly.
